Analysis

In 2023, survival rate to grade 4 of primary education, male in Georgia stood at 98.3%.

The figure is down 1.4% on the previous year and down 0.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, survival rate to grade 4 of primary education, male in Georgia peaked at 100.0% in 2002 and was at its lowest, 90.0%, in 2004.

That places Georgia 51st out of 170 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 21 years of available data.

Survival rate to Grade 4 of primary education, male in Georgia, year by year

Annual values for Survival rate to Grade 4 of primary education, male (%) in Georgia, 1999 to 2023.
Year % Change
1999 98.5%
2000 90.1% -8.5%
2001 94.1% +4.4%
2002 100.0% +6.3%
2003 99.3% -0.7%
2004 90.0% -9.4%
2007 93.7% +4.1%
2008 96.3% +2.8%
2009 94.2% -2.2%
2011 98.4% +4.5%
2012 99.9% +1.4%
2013 99.1% -0.7%
2014 96.1% -3.1%
2015 99.6% +3.7%
2016 99.3% -0.3%
2017 99.6% +0.3%
2018 99.4% -0.2%
2019 99.1% -0.3%
2020 99.4% +0.3%
2021 99.7% +0.2%
2023 98.3% -1.4%
